As the Tour de France powers through the French countryside, SPVS is inviting vets to take on a more relaxed, less lycra-clad version of Provencal pedal power with this year's Cyclescene CPD event. Taking place from 13-19 September 2015 in the picturesque Luberon Valley in Provence, this unique event combines fifteen hours of non-clinical CPD with five days of scenic cycling.

The CPD will focus on staff performance and development as well as how to navigate the tricky waters of employment law in order to manage under-performing employees. Speakers include Brian Faulkner of VetPsych, who is a veterinary practice consultant and confidence coach and James Cronin of Eight Legal, who is a veterinary employment law specialist. Between them they will cover everything from: learning how to feel comfortable and capable in command; dealing with challenge, adversity and potential for failure; having difficult conversations with clients or colleagues; the sources of turnover haemorrhage; and the seven secrets of employment law which veterinary managers must know.

While learning business changing practices from these two experts, delegates will be able to enjoy non-led local excursions in self-forming groups around the Luberon valley. There is something for everyone ranging from the iconic Mont Ventoux climb to the laissez-faire cafe culture of the villages lining the valley.
